Steelix is a dual Steel- and Ground-type Pokémon introduced in Generation II. It is the only evolution of the Generation I Pokémon Onix, from which it evolved by Trading when Onix holds the Metal Coat item. . It is weak to Fighting-, Ground-, Fire-, and Water-type moves, and is super effective against Fairy-, Ice-, Rock- and Flying-type .Steelix lives even further underground than Onix. Mega Steelix is a great tank that takes advantage of its great bulk, good typing, and high Attack to check prominent threats like Latias, Heal Bell Togekiss, and Mega Altaria.Coupled with access to Stealth Rock, these traits differentiate Mega Steelix from other Stealth Rock setters such as Nihilego and Hippowdon.Mega Steelix's Ground .steelix weakness steelix evolution Steelix is a very bulky Pokemon with 10 resistances, and is considered as one of the Steel Tanks in the meta. Through sheer bulk and resistances, Steelix acts as a wall to many Pokemon, and is often used to counter Flying-type Pokemon in this league like Altaria and Noctowl. Weaknesses to common Water and Fighting-types are major issues .
